Problems solved by technology

[0004] The difficulty in the detection of hepatitis A virus in water is that the content is low and the matrix components that interfere with the determination are complex, which has caused great difficulties for accurate determination.
Most water bodies need to concentrate the volume of water samples to enrich the virus before detection, but unnecessary pollutants in the water are also enriched, which interferes with the experimental results
For example, the flocculation and sedimentation method is usually used to concentrate water samples, but the residual organic substances may affect the detection results of PCR
In addition, traditional virus enrichment detection methods, such as cell culture virus identification, are time-consuming in operation and expensive in terms of technical costs, and hepatitis A virus is difficult to culture in vitro (Brooks, Gersberg et al.2005)

[0028] Example 1. Efficiency of Enriching Viruses with Activated Magnetic Beads Coupled with Optimal Antibody Amounts

[0029] 1. Preparation of specific immunomagnetic beads for enrichment of hepatitis A virus:

[0030] (1) Activated carboxyl magnetic beads:

[0031] Take 2 mg (25 mg / ml) carboxyl magnetic beads that are well shaken to a 2 ml centrifuge tube, add 1 ml of 2-(4-morpholine) ethanesulfonic acid (MEST, pH 5.0, 0.05% Tween- 20) Mix the activation buffer evenly on a vortex mixer, place the centrifuge tube on a magnetic separator, discard the supernatant after the magnetic beads are completely absorbed; then add 1ml MEST activation buffer to wash the magnetic beads for 2 After each pass, 300 μl of 5 mg / ml activation reagent carbodiimide (EDC, prepared from 0.01 M MES buffer at pH 5.0) and 300 μl of 5 mg / ml N-hydroxysuccinimide (NHS , prepared from 0.01M MES buffer at pH 5.0) solution, mixed by vortex, fixed on a silent mixer, and activated at 37°C for 45min. [0051] Example 2. The ability of unit immunomagnetic beads to adsorb hepatitis A virus

[0052] 1. Adsorption of hepatitis A virus by unit immunomagnetic beads:

[0053] The concentration is 1.52×10 6 For Hepatitis A virus copies / μl, dilute at ratios of 1:10, 1:100, and 1:1000. Take 4 parts of 1 mg immunomagnetic beads (immune magnetic beads coupled with 75 μg hepatitis A virus monoclonal antibody) and respectively absorb the original concentration, 1:10, 1:100, 1:1000 diluted 300 μl virus, and incubate at room temperature for 2 hours. Separate the magnetic beads with a magnetic separator, discard the supernatant, add 500 μl PBS (or use 500 μl PBS+0.1%BSA) buffer, shake on the shaker for 5 minutes, separate the magnetic beads with a magnetic separator, and discard the supernatant; Add 500μl PBS (or 500μl PBS+0.1%BSA) buffer to wash twice to remove unadsorbed virus.

Abstract

The invention relates to a method for enriching water body hepatitis A viruses based on immunomagnetic beads. The method comprises the following steps: preparing specific immunomagnetic beads for enriching hepatitis A viruses; enriching the hepatitis A viruses by using the immunomagnetic beads; quantitatively detecting the enriching efficiency of the hepatitis A viruses. By enriching the hepatitis A viruses in water bodies through the immunomagnetic beads, the method has the advantages of reasonable concept, easiness and convenience in operation, high specificity, high separating speed, high repeatability and no need of expensive instrument equipment. Moreover, when 1mg of activated magnetic beads are coupled with 75 micrograms of hepatitis A virus monoclonal antibodies, the enriching efficiency of 300 microliters of hepatitis A virus water sample of which the virus concentration is 1.52*10<3> copies/microliter can be up to 64.54 percent in maximum, and the enriching efficiency of 300 microliters of hepatitis A virus water sample of which the virus concentration is 1.52*10<6> copies/microliter can be up to 91.45 percent in maximum. The method has important significance to enriching and detection of the hepatitis A viruses in water bodies.

technical field [0001] The invention belongs to the application field of biotechnology and the field of environmental monitoring technology, and specifically adopts the immunological reaction principle of immune magnetic beads and the characteristics of magnetic field force to enrich the hepatitis A virus polluted in water bodies. technical background [0002] Hepatitis A Virus (HAV) is an RNA virus belonging to the family Picornaviridae and the genus Hepadovirus, and is one of the common enteroviruses. High concentrations of hepatitis A virus exist in the feces of infected patients. As early as 1973, Feinslone used immunoelectron microscopy to observe hepatitis A virus in the feces samples of sick patients (Martin and Lemon2006). They are mainly transmitted through the fecal-oral route, regardless of Outbreaks can be caused by direct person-to-person transmission or by exposure to contaminated food or water.
